China’s biggest independent film festival forced to suspend operations indefinitely
South China Morning Post - China·2020-01-10 20:55
Organisers of China Independent Film Festival say it is now ‘impossible’ to maintain the spirit of independence but hope the films they picked will be remembered
……Read full article on South China Morning Post - China
Entertainment Movie News International
One-stop lifestyle app dedicated to making life in Singapore a breeze!
Comments
Leave a comment in Nestia App